The proposal, submitted by Antonovich, would transfer county lake lifeguards from the Department of Parks and Recreation to the county fire department. The move is intended to improve public protection, he said. ``Parks have done an excellent job at managing and maintaining those facilities,'' Antonovich said. ``But the organizational structure within the parks does not fully support the lifeguard functions. As lifeguards are public safety personnel, (they) ought to be housed in a location that has that primary function.''
